The Philadelphia Eagles’ organized team activities (OTAs) schedule officially resumes today: Tuesday, May 28.
Today’s Eagles practice begins around 11:30 AM ET (click here for a list of key things we’ll be watching). Offensive coordinator Mike Groh and defensive coordinator Jim Schwartz will address media today before practice around 10:40 AM ET. Players will be available to media after practice is over around 2:00 PM ET.
Remember, no live contact is permitted at this point in the offseason. Players are allowed to wear helmets but this isn’t a padded practice.

Here’s a look at the remaining Eagles offseason workout schedule. All of these events are voluntary save for mandatory minicamp.
OTA Offseason Workouts: May 28, May 30-31, June 3-6.
Mandatory Minicamp: June 11-13.
